About [4-[(E)-2-(4-methoxyphenyl)-1-[4-(2-morpholin-4-ylethoxy)phenyl]prop-1-enyl]phenyl] cyclohexanecarboxylate

[4-[(E)-2-(4-methoxyphenyl)-1-[4-(2-morpholin-4-ylethoxy)phenyl]prop-1-enyl]phenyl] cyclohexanecarboxylate (PubChem CID 155817298) has the molecular formula C35H41NO5 and a molecular weight of 555.72 g/mol. Its IUPAC name is [4-[(E)-2-(4-methoxyphenyl)-1-[4-(2-morpholin-4-ylethoxy)phenyl]prop-1-enyl]phenyl] cyclohexanecarboxylate.
